At its core, this style of game presents a steadily increasing multiplier. Players place their bets before each round, and watch as a rocket (or similar visual representation) begins its ascent. As the rocket climbs, the multiplier grows exponentially. The objective is to “cash out” your bet before the rocket crashes. The longer you wait, the higher the multiplier – and the greater your potential winnings. However, the catch is that the crash can happen at any moment, meaning a delayed cash-out results in the loss of your entire stake. Understanding the Mechanics of Crash Games

The fundamental principle behind these games is based on a Random Number Generator (RNG). This algorithm dictates the point at which the rocket will crash, ensuring fairness and unpredictability. Players aren’t predicting the future; they’re making a calculated decision based on risk tolerance and observed patterns – although it's crucial to understand that past results don’t influence future outcomes. The increasing multiplier is directly tied to the time elapsed since the start of the round. Typically, the multiplier starts at 1x and incrementally climbs, often reaching impressive heights before the inevitable crash. Some platforms offer “auto-cash out” features, allowing players to set a specific multiplier at which their bet will automatically be secured, removing some of the pressure and providing a safety net. Learning to effectively utilize these features can be a crucial component of a successful strategy.

The Role of Probability and Chance

While skill and strategy play a role, it's paramount to acknowledge that these games are fundamentally based on chance. Each round is independent, meaning that a crash at 1.2x in one round doesn’t increase or decrease the probability of a crash at the same level in the next. Understanding this randomness is vital to managing expectations and avoiding the trap of chasing losses. Many players are drawn in by the allure of witnessing incredibly high multipliers, but it’s important to remember those outcomes are statistically less common. Successful players are those who can recognize this, set realistic goals, and exercise disciplined betting habits. The house edge, though generally small, is still a factor that players need to consider.

Strategies for Playing Crash Games

Numerous strategies are employed by players seeking to maximize their chances of success in crash games. One popular approach is the “Martingale” system, which involves doubling your bet after each loss, with the aim of recouping previous losses and securing a small profit with the next win. However, this strategy can be risky as it requires a substantial bankroll and can quickly lead to significant losses if a losing streak persists. Another frequently used tactic is to cash out at consistent multipliers, such as 1.5x or 2.0x, to secure frequent, smaller wins. This approach minimizes risk but also limits the potential for large payouts. A more conservative strategy focuses on low multipliers and consistently cashing out, essentially playing for a slow and steady accumulation of winnings. There isn’t a foolproof strategy, and the best approach often depends on individual risk tolerance and financial resources.

Bankroll Management: A Crucial Skill

Regardless of the strategy employed, effective bankroll management is arguably the most important factor in success. Players should only bet with funds they can afford to lose, and it’s crucial to set strict limits on both individual bets and overall spending. Breaking your bankroll down into smaller units and betting only a small percentage of it on each round can help to mitigate risk. Avoiding the temptation to chase losses is paramount. Recognizing when to stop playing, whether on a winning or losing streak, is a sign of disciplined gambling. Many players find it beneficial to set a profit target and a loss limit before starting a session, and adhering to these limits regardless of the outcome. Prioritizing responsible gaming habits is key to enjoying the excitement of these games without falling victim to financial hardship.
